On Tue, 9 Feb 2010, John Peach wrote:Damn forms; whatever happened to abuse@ addresses?A few years I proposed a standard way to report abuse by email (X-headers) but nobody was interested.
There's a (draft, de facto) standard format for automated reports between providers: http://mipassoc.org/arf/ http://tools.ietf.org/wg/marf/
I suspect forms are because the abuse desks want necessary information in a structured way that doesn't have to be manually processed each time, plus trying to hunt people who can't realise what information is needed to do a proper abuse complaint.
Yep, that's certainly part of it. -- J.D. Falk <jdfalk () returnpath net> Return Path Inc
